SCOPE OF POSITION
The SOM leads a team of 4–6 members to ensure professional, consistent, and responsive support to all sales activities as well as safeguards operational precision, timely communication, and an outstanding client experience.
The Sales Operation Manager (SOM) is responsible for leading and managing the operational backbone of the Real Estate Sales Department. This role ensures seamless coordination between internal teams, external agency partners and clients, with a primary focus on Customer database management, quotation accuracy, sales process compliance, and service excellence.
This position requires a hands- on leader who thrives in a dynamic, customer- centric environment, maintains a proactive attitude, and ensures high responsiveness to agency and customer inquiries.
RESPONSIBILITIES AND ACCOUNTABILITIES
Operation Management:
• Maintain and supervise the Sales Gallery operations — enforce sales gallery SOPs (visitor management, tour flow, registration, standards, feedback collection etc.).
• Supervise the Sales Operation Team (4–6 members) – including recruitment, training, scheduling, performance evaluation – to ensure smooth execution of visitor tours, customer booking, payment schedules, contract processing, and document compliance.
• Oversee and manage day- to- day sales support operations, ensuring smooth communication and execution between internal departments and external agency partners.
• Monitor and ensure the accuracy and timeliness of price quotations, sales promotion, unit availability, and payment information shared with agency partners and internal stakeholders.
• Manage the Sales system: ensure data accuracy, lead tracking, and follow up effectively.
Sales Activities Support:
• Serve as the primary operational contact point — ensuring timely support on sales kits, product information, pricing, paperwork, and system queries.
• Work closely with the Senior Sales Manager & Assistant Sales Manager to support sales activities enablement and ensure smooth coordination.
• Ensure confidentiality and accuracy when managing customer database and handling high- value deals or other special requests.
• Provide daily operational reports and improvement recommendations to the Senior Sales Manager.
Team Management:
• Lead by example in professionalism, responsiveness, and working attitude.
• Manage Sales Operation team through effective training, coaching, and performance tracking. Encourages ownership, flexibility, and continuous learning.
• Monitor and evaluate team KPIs through agency&039;s conversion rates & customer satisfaction. Ensuring efficiency, compliance, and service excellence.
• Maintain a proactive and solution- oriented work culture — fostering a “can- do” attitude and willingness to support clients or agencies outside of normal hours when necessary.
